The Film: The Shameless
The Shameless, directed and written by Bulgarian filmmaker Konstantin Bojanov, tells the poignant story of Renuka, a woman who escapes a brothel in Delhi. Seeking refuge, she finds herself in a community of sex workers in northern India. There, she forms an unlikely bond with a 17-year-old prostitute named Devika.
Anasuya Sengupta’s Journey
Anasuya Sengupta, hailing from Kolkata, portrayed the character of Renuka with remarkable depth and authenticity. Her portrayal resonated with audiences and critics alike, earning her the prestigious Un Certain Regard Prize for Best Actress at Cannes. The award recognizes outstanding performances that push boundaries and challenge conventions.
Historic Achievement
Anasuya’s win at Cannes is a significant milestone for Indian cinema. She broke barriers and shattered glass ceilings, proving that talent knows no boundaries. As she accepted the award, Anasuya dedicated it to the queer community and other marginalized groups worldwide, emphasizing the importance of fighting for equality and decency.
